Selecting the Wrong Paint Color



Picking the ideal paint color is a vital choice when painting your interiors, as it sets the tone and ambience of the room. One usual error to prevent is choosing the incorrect paint color. The color you choose can significantly influence the total feel and look of a room.

As an example, going with dark shades in a tiny area can make it really feel cramped and gloomy, while selecting overly bright colors may cause a space that really feels overwhelming and disruptive.

To prevent this mistake, take into consideration variables such as the space's all-natural light, the function of the room, and the state of mind you intend to produce. It's additionally vital to test paint samples on the wall surfaces prior to dedicating to a color to see exactly how it searches in various illumination conditions throughout the day.

Neglecting Proper Surface Prep Work



When painting your insides, forgeting correct surface prep work can cause unsuitable outcomes and reduce the longevity of the paint job. One of one of the most critical action in achieving a professional-looking coating is ensuring that the surface areas to be repainted are tidy, smooth, and effectively topped.

Neglecting to clean the wall surfaces extensively before painting can lead to attachment concerns, where the paint fails to correctly stick to the surface area. Dirt, dust, and oil can avoid the paint from adhering uniformly, bring about peeling off or flaking in time.

In addition, stopping working to resolve imperfections such as fractures, holes, or uneven textures can cause the flaws to reveal through the paint, interfering with the total appearance of the space.

Effectively topping the surface areas prior to painting is likewise necessary, as it assists the paint stick better, advertises also insurance coverage, and can prevent stains or discoloration from hemorrhaging through.

Putting in the time to prepare the surface areas sufficiently will eventually make sure a specialist and long-lasting paint task.

Rushing Via the Paint Process



Quickly progressing via the painting process can compromise the quality and durability of the result. Each of these problems diminishes the overall visual appeal of the space and can be taxing to deal with.



When painting, it's critical to enable adequate time for each and every layer to completely dry before using the following one. Failing to do so can cause the paint not sticking effectively, leading to peeling or flaking over time. In addition, hurrying with the painting procedure might trigger you to forget correct preparation, such as cleaning up the walls or utilizing primer, which can impact the durability of the paint task.

To avoid these pitfalls, it's recommended to adhere to a methodical approach, including extensive surface area preparation, using top quality devices and materials, and permitting sufficient time for every layer to completely dry.
